iOS UICollectionView怎样根据item的样本数量的确定方法来确定高度

今天收到一个页面是要实现简單的单选,多选重置等功能,在网上找了夏没找到合适的然后自己就造了一个轮子,哈哈。效果如下,不喜勿喷~~~


废话不多說具体代码如下:

//每分区有多少个item

//每个item上面现实的内容

//点击item触发的事件

//返回分区内边距的上左下右的距离


cell中只用了一个lable,具体如下:

到此完活因为按照需求写完之后从项目中抠出的一部分,所以有点乱欢迎大家指正!勿喷,哈哈。

在iOS 8中苹果引入了UITableView的一项新功能--Self Sizing Cells,对于不少开发者来说这是新SDK中一项非常有用的新功能在iOS 8之前,如果想在表视图中展示可变高度的动态内容时你需要手动计算行高,洏Self Sizing Cells为展示动态内容提供了一个解决方案

Cells可以说简化了很多。除了设置estimatedRowHeight外最重要的就是添加相关Autolayout约束由于头像高度已经固定,内容高度鈳以通过固有高度自动计算而二者的间隔和top、bottom约束已经固定,从而Self-Sizing Cells可以自动计算出Cell的高度

我要回帖

更多关于 样本数量的确定方法 的文章

 

随机推荐